description We present the results of photometric and spectroscopic observations obtained between 1980 and 1996, which show that the bright star Sk-6718 in the Large Magellanic Cloud (LMC) is a multiple star which contains an eclipsing binary system. Our spectra show that this is an Of + O type binary, where the primary is probably of type O3f*. The orbital period of the eclipsing binary is almost exactly 2 days, which considerably compromises the obtaining of data with suitable phase coverage. Furthermore, from our radial velocity analysis of the spectral lines, Sk-6718 appears to be a multiple system consisting of at least two pairs of short-period binaries.
